Elderly man transported after trip and fall near Meadows Rd, Boca Raton FL

According to the dispatch call, an 80-year-old man tripped and fell near Meadows Rd. He had no injuries or complaints and stable vital signs. He was transported to Boca Regional Hospital for further evaluation and blood work.
